40m motor yacht O’PATI launched by Golden Yachts

June 03, 2011

Written by Eva Belanyiova

Golden Yacht in Greece launch their 40m motor yacht O'Pati. With the accommodation to up to 10 guests the yacht will be ready in time for the 2011 Summer charter season. ... read full story
